Generating Label Formats
Introduction
This section explains the use of the different fields in a print format record.
Format Record Commands
Table 8-1 is an example of a label format as seen by the printer, while Figure 8-1 is the label generated by
this format. The printer receives the data sequentially, left to right and top to bottom.
String Sent to Printer
Interpretation
Begin label format
D11
Set dot size
121100000050005Home Position
Format text
191100602000200ROTATION 1
Format text
291100602000200ROTATION 2
Format text
391100602000200ROTATION 3
Format text
491100602000200ROTATION 4
Format text
1A3104003000260123456
Format bar code with text
4a6210002500140123456
Format bar code
1X1100000000000B400400003003
Format box
1X1100002000000L400001
Format line
1X1100000000200L001400
Format line
121100004100010Printhead Location
Format text
Q0001
Label quantity
E
End formatting, begin printing
Table 8-1: Sample Label Format
